Performance Coach
Oldham/ Rochdale
Are you passionate about helping people grow and develop?
Do you have a knack for coaching, training, and making sure high standards are met across a team?
We are looking for a Performance Coach to join our team on a 3-month fixed term basis to help and support our onboarding and quality efforts. You will be working closely with new and existing staff - making sure they feel welcomed, confident in their roles, and set up to succeed.
This is a full time 37,5h/week role based in our Oldham and, Rochdale office.
What You Will Be Doing:
- Supporting new starters from their first day through induction, training, and into their roles li>Providing day-to-day coaching and feedback to help team members reach their potential
- Helping to design and deliver training sessions, workshops, and ongoing learning plans
- Taking part in recruiting great people for our customer contact teams
- Handling customer calls (both inbound and outbound) professionally and positively
- Working closely with the Onboarding & Quality Team Leader, HR, and wider teams
- Tracking performance, analysing data, and spotting areas for improvement
- Helping create a fair, supportive, and high-performing work environment
What We Are Looking For:
- Someone who genuinely enjoys coaching and helping others grow
- Strong communication and listening skills
- Organised, proactive, and confident working with all levels of staff
- Experience in contact centre coaching and a good understanding of customer service best practices
- A calm, positive, and adaptable approach—especially when things get busy < i>Comfortable with analysing performance data and using it to drive improvement
- A team player who’s also happy to take initiative

Sports Performance Coach
Posted 2 days ago
Job Viewed
Job Description
Key Responsibilities:
- Design and deliver individualized and team-based strength and conditioning programs.
- Conduct fitness assessments and performance testing to evaluate athlete progress.
- Develop training plans that focus on improving strength, power, speed, agility, and endurance.
- Monitor athlete training loads and recovery to prevent overtraining and injury.
- Educate athletes on proper exercise technique, nutrition, and recovery strategies.
- Collaborate with medical staff to manage athlete rehabilitation and return-to-play protocols.
- Stay current with the latest research and best practices in sports performance and conditioning.
- Maintain detailed records of athlete progress and training data.
- Foster a positive and motivating training environment.
- Communicate effectively with athletes, coaches, and support staff.
- Bachelor's degree in Sports Science, Exercise Physiology, Kinesiology, or a related field.
- Relevant professional certification (e.g., UK Strength and Conditioning Association (UKSCA), NSCA-CSCS).
- Minimum of 3-5 years of experience as a Sports Performance Coach, preferably with a specific sport or level.
- Proven ability to design and implement effective training programs.
- Strong knowledge of biomechanics, physiology, and injury prevention.
- Excellent coaching, communication, and motivational skills.
- Experience with performance tracking technology and software.
- Ability to work flexible hours, including evenings and weekends as required.
- Passion for sports and athlete development.
Senior Esports Performance Coach
Posted today
Job Viewed
Job Description
Responsibilities:
- Design and deliver personalized training plans tailored to individual player and team needs.
- Conduct in-depth performance analysis using VOD review, statistical data, and live game feedback.
- Provide coaching on in-game mechanics, strategy, communication, and decision-making.
- Develop and implement mental conditioning techniques to improve focus, reduce stress, and manage performance anxiety.
- Foster a positive and growth-oriented team culture.
- Stay abreast of the latest trends, strategies, and developments in the global esports landscape.
- Collaborate with support staff, including analysts and sports psychologists, to ensure holistic athlete development.
- Prepare regular performance reports for management and athletes.
- Recruit and scout potential talent for the organization.
- Potentially attend major tournaments (travel may be required on occasion, though the role is primarily remote).
Qualifications:
- Proven track record as an esports coach or performance specialist with demonstrable success.
- Extensive knowledge of popular esports titles (e.g., League of Legends, CS:GO, Valorant, Dota 2) and their competitive scenes.
- Strong understanding of sports psychology and performance optimization principles.
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Exceptional communication, interpersonal, and leadership abilities.
- Ability to work independently and manage time effectively in a remote setting.
- A genuine passion for esports and a commitment to athlete development.
- Bachelor's degree in a relevant field (e.g., Sports Science, Psychology, Education) is preferred.
